The Evolution of Work: From Stability to Flexibility
Gone are the days when a nine-to-five job with a predictable career path was the norm. Today, the gig economy offers a kaleidoscope of opportunities that cater to diverse skill sets and lifestyles. Whether it's freelancing, part-time work, or the burgeoning trend of remote work, the gig economy provides unparalleled flexibility.
This shift from stable, long-term jobs to more fluid, project-based work has been driven by several factors:
Technological Advancements: Plat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and TaskRabbit have made it easier than ever to connect with employers and clients worldwide. Changing Workforce Expectations: Millennials and Gen Z, in particular, are seeking work that offers a better work-life balance and personal fulfillment. Economic Shifts: The rise of the digital nomad lifestyle has seen individuals embracing remote work, allowing them to travel and work from anywhere in the world.
Innovative Earning Models
Freelancing and Independent Contracting
Freelancing has long been a cornerstone of the gig economy, and its appeal continues to grow. Freelancers offer their skills—whether they're in writing, graphic design, software development, or consulting—to clients who need short-term or project-based work.
Platforms like LinkedIn, Freelancer, and Toptal have made it incredibly easy to find freelance gigs. Moreover, freelancers have the freedom to choose their clients, set their rates, and work on projects that interest them. This autonomy comes with the responsibility to manage one's own time, finances, and marketing efforts, but the rewards can be substantial.
Micro-Monetization
Micro-monetization refers to earning small amounts of money through various small-scale activities. This model has gained traction through social media platforms where content creators can earn money through likes, shares, and sponsorships.
For instance:
YouTube Creators: By uploading videos and garnering views, creators can earn through ad revenue, sponsorships, and merchandise sales. Instagram Influencers: Influencers leverage their social media following to promote products and services, earning through brand partnerships and affiliate marketing. E-commerce: Selling small items on platforms like Etsy or eBay can also be a viable micro-monetization avenue.
Gig Economy Platforms
Platforms like Uber, Lyft, TaskRabbit, and DoorDash have revolutionized how we think about temporary and on-demand work. These platforms connect workers directly with clients who need specific services—whether it's transportation, home repairs, or food delivery.
The appeal of these gigs lies in their accessibility and flexibility. Anyone with a car and some free time can start working for Uber or Lyft, while TaskRabbit and DoorDash offer opportunities for those who can complete tasks or deliver food.
Challenges and Considerations
While the gig economy offers exciting opportunities, it also presents several challenges:
Job Security: Unlike traditional employment, gig work often lacks job security and benefits such as health insurance, retirement plans, and paid leave. Income Instability: Gig workers typically face irregular income streams, which can make financial planning difficult. Tax and Legal Issues: Gig workers are often classified as independent contractors, which means they are responsible for their own taxes and may lack legal protections afforded to traditional employees.
Preparing for the Gig Economy
To thrive in the gig economy, it's essential to develop a multifaceted approach:
Diversify Income Streams: Relying on a single gig can be risky. Diversifying your income through multiple gigs or side hustles can provide more stability. Build a Strong Personal Brand: In freelancing and influencer markets, your personal brand is your most valuable asset. Invest time in building a strong online presence and showcasing your skills. Manage Finances Wisely: Given the potential for income instability, it’s crucial to develop good financial management practices, including budgeting, saving, and tax planning. Stay Informed: The gig economy is constantly evolving. Stay updated on trends, legal changes, and best practices to maximize your earning potential.

Leveraging Technology
Technology plays a pivotal role in the gig economy, offering tools that can enhance your earning potential and efficiency. Here are some tools to consider:
Project Management Tools: Tools like Trello, Asana, and Basecamp can help freelancers manage projects and deadlines more effectively. Time Tracking Apps: Apps like Toggl and Clockify can help you track your time and ensure you're billing accurately for your work. Financial Management Software: Software like QuickBooks or Xero can help gig workers manage their finances, including tracking income, expenses, and taxes.

Understanding Account Abstraction
Account Abstraction is a game-changer in the blockchain world. Traditional blockchain accounts rely on private keys for transaction initiation and execution. While this method provides a high level of security, it comes with significant management overhead and vulnerability to key mismanagement. Account Abstraction simplifies this process by allowing transactions to be initiated without the need for private keys, through a more secure and user-friendly interface.
By decoupling the transaction initiation process from the need for private keys, Account Abstraction provides an additional layer of security. It allows for transactions to be executed in a batch, where a single interface manages multiple operations. This batch execution method not only simplifies the user experience but also optimizes the efficiency of transaction processing on the blockchain.
The Mechanics of Batch Execution
Batch Execution takes this concept a step further by grouping multiple transactions into a single batch, which is then processed and executed on the blockchain. This method is incredibly efficient, reducing the number of interactions with the blockchain network and, consequently, the associated transaction fees.
The process begins with the creation of a batch containing multiple transactions. This batch is then submitted to a smart contract, which manages the execution of each transaction within the batch. By consolidating multiple operations into a single batch, Batch Execution significantly reduces the overhead and complexity of individual transaction processing.
